DanH said:
I think you can get Porsche to tell you what parts have been sold for that chassis?

It used to be possible to write to Porsche Cars GB and get confirmation of original spec. and whether it's been crash repaired etc.
They even did it for a German 964, and a 1976 car that I bought (although they have less info on foreign cars).

Ahh GT3 kits on standard 996s, I hope you are aware of the 3 cardinal rules concering this.

1- The car must not remain at standard 996 ride height

2- The car must not be badged GT3

3- The car must not retain standard 996 17" wheels
